About This Item
American Heritage. Collectible - Good. New York: American Heritage Publishing Co., 1966. 1st edition. 2 Volume Set. Folio hardcover. Illustrations, facsimiles, portraits. Good set. Fair slipcase. Slipcase torn along panel edge. Books moderately foxed with some soiling to page edges. (Birds, Watercolor Paintings, Art) Inquire if you need further information.
